How to redeem Capital One Quicksilver Cash Rewards Credit Card rewards
Cardholders have several options for how to redeem the cash back rewards they’ve earned. Here are a few of the different options:
- Redeem as statement credit or a check: Probably the most straightforward way to redeem your Capital One Quicksilver rewards is to redeem them as a statement credit, though you can also receive them as a check sent in the mail. (Still, while you can redeem cash back to lower your statement balance, that cannot be used to meet the minimum payment requirements.) You have the option to set up an automatic withdrawal at a certain threshold or time of year; if you do not set that up, then your rewards are available to be redeemed at your request.
- Redeem rewards on Amazon.com: You can link your Capital One account to your Amazon account and redeem rewards directly on Amazon.com.
- Redeem rewards on PayPal purchases: You can also link your Capital One Quicksilver Cash Rewards Credit Card to your PayPal account. This will allow you to use any cash back you've earned with your card directly through PayPal.
Your cashback rewards won’t expire as long as the card remains open.

Capital One Quicksilver Cash Rewards Credit Card vs. Citi® Double Cash Card – 18 month BT offer
Verdict: Earns more cash back on all purchases, but doesn't come with a sign-up bonus
The Citi® Double Cash Card is demonstrably better than the Capital One Quicksilver Cash Rewards Credit Card for ongoing purchases. Cardholders Earn 2% on every purchase with unlimited 1% cash back when you buy, plus an additional 1% as you pay for those purchases.
However, the Citi® Double Cash Card doesn’t come with any initial welcome offers. As such, you'll need to spend at least $40,000 on your Citi® Double Cash Card to have the extra 0.5% cash back make up for the welcome bonus on the Capital One Quicksilver Cash Rewards Credit Card.

Capital One Quicksilver Cash Rewards Credit Card vs. Capital One VentureOne Rewards Credit Card
Verdict: Potentially more rewarding if you use Capital One's transfer partners
The Capital One VentureOne Rewards Credit Card is another $0-annual-fee credit card from Capital One that's generally less rewarding than the Capital One Quicksilver Cash Rewards Credit Card. It has a similar initial welcome offer, but only earns 1.25 Miles per dollar on every purchase, every day; 5 Miles on hotels and rental cars booked through Capital One Travel.
However, you can get extra value with this card if you transfer miles to Capital One's transfer partners. With a lot of extra legwork, it's possible to get a better value than 1.5% back with the right transfer partner.

How We Calculate Rewards: ValuePenguin calculates the value of rewards by estimating the dollar value of any points, miles or bonuses earned using the card less any associated annual fees. These estimates here are ValuePenguin's alone, not those of the card issuer, and have not been reviewed, approved or otherwise endorsed by the credit card issuer.
Example of how we calculate the rewards rates: When redeemed for travel through Ultimate Rewards, Chase Sapphire Preferred points are worth $0.0125 each. The card awards 2 points on travel and dining and 1 point on everything else. Therefore, we say the card has a 2.5% rewards rate on dining and travel (2 x $0.0125) and a 1.25% rewards rate on everything else (1 x $0.0125).
